Santa Claus spreads sweet holiday cheer with candy canes at Iona Prep

The school's Chaplain, Rev. Justin Cinnante, dressed up as Old Saint Nick with the help of some elves from the faculty

Iona Prep students received a special visitor from the North Pole Thursday.
The school's Chaplain, Rev. Justin Cinnante, dressed up as Old Saint Nick with the help of some elves from the faculty.
They passed out candy canes to students at the end of the day and to parents during dismissal.
